The Samsung AF-Slim and AF-SLim R are true compact cameras from the early '90, made by Samsung in South Korea. They take common 35mm film. At first glance these models look a lot like the famous Konica Big Mini cameras and they do actually share some of the specifications.

Just like the Konica this one is also able to focus as close as 30cm from the film plane.

The AF-Slim R has a more modern design and an added light next to the lens which functions as a red-eye reduction lamp. This can be switched off.


  • 35mm f/3.5 lens
  • autofocus
  • motorized transport and rewind
  • various flash modes
  • automatic macro mode, close focus
  • red-eye reduction light (only "R" model)
  • backlight-compensation mode
  • LCD display for frame number, battery status and selected modes
  • powered by 1x CR123 battery
